Subject: Legacy pricing uplift, Corvalen platform

The 8% increase for legacy customers takes effect at the next renewal cycle. Notification letters have been drafted and reviewed by legal; finance should load the revised rate cards before month-end. Expect churn of roughly 3% among the oldest cohort, already reflected in the forecast. Escalation requests route through the retention desk, not finance. The broader pricing roadmap this increase supports is summarised in the confidential note below.

management briefing: Only 7 of the 120 pilot accounts renewed Quenix, so a churn review is set for July 15.

**Q: Why did the payroll export format change in Ledgerpine 4.2?**

The old fixed-width export was replaced with delimited files after our processor, Talverra Payments, deprecated the legacy intake. Maintainers should note that column order is now configurable in the export mapping screen, and dates use ISO format throughout. Old templates were archived, not deleted. If the export config store becomes inaccessible, restore it with the recovery passphrase noted below.

vault phrase of tagag-yadup = ralys-caseth-novys-istael

Compaction scheduling itself remains controlled by COMPACTION_INTERVAL_MS and needs no credential. Backward compatibility: the old key is honored through 5.3 with a startup warning; both keys set simultaneously is a fatal error. Reviewers should verify the migration script rewrites env files atomically and preserves file permissions. Post-migration, each broker's environment file must contain this line:

secret setting of tajof-bahif: COURIER_KEY3=65d